Carcinoma of vermilion border of lower lip

Last edited:

Management

This one-stage technique, described by Faga A [PMID:3662346], utilizes an elliptically shaped random island flap from the inner lip alongside a skin flap, achieving good aesthetic and functional outcomes in 9 patients.

Faga A [PMID:3662346] notes that the described reconstruction technique can be safely conducted using local anesthesia.

Prognosis & Follow-up

According to Faga A [PMID:3662346], patients undergoing this reconstructive technique experience healing within an 8-day period.
